Product Description

The Victron Energy 12V 130Ah AGM Deep Cycle Battery is a sealed, maintenance-free lead-acid battery built for repeated deep discharge and recharge cycling. It suits solar energy storage, off-grid systems, marine setups and backup power installations that need dependable capacity and long cycle life.

Key features

  • Capacity, 130Ah rated at C20, a standard benchmark for solar and off-grid sizing calculations.
  • AGM construction, Absorbent Glass Mat design with no free electrolyte, making the battery spill-proof and suitable for enclosed spaces.
  • Deep cycle design, supports repeated deep discharge without the accelerated degradation seen in standby batteries.
  • Maintenance-free, sealed construction, no topping up of electrolyte required.
  • Voltage, 12V nominal, compatible with a wide range of Victron charge controllers, inverter/chargers and battery monitors.
  • Weight, 36kg, reflecting the plate mass used in deep cycle construction.

Product overview

AGM deep cycle batteries use thicker plates than standard AGM standby batteries, storing more active material and allowing deeper discharges over more cycles before capacity drops off. That makes them suited to daily cycling in solar storage, where a battery may be discharged and recharged every day for years.

The C20 rating of 130Ah means the battery delivers its full rated capacity over a 20-hour discharge period, a figure that maps well onto typical solar and off-grid discharge rates. Faster discharge rates give lower usable capacity, which should be factored into system design. Being sealed and valve-regulated, it does not emit hydrogen gas under normal operating conditions, which widens the range of installation environments compared with flooded lead-acid batteries. It works with Victron's recommended AGM charge profiles, across the full range of Victron MPPT charge controllers and MultiPlus or Quattro inverter/chargers.

Applications

Used in solar PV off-grid storage for residential, agricultural and commercial sites, marine house battery banks, motorhome and caravan leisure systems, UPS and backup power setups, and series or parallel battery banks in 24V or 48V off-grid systems.

Installation notes

This battery weighs 36kg, so safe handling needs two people or lifting equipment. Connections should be made by a qualified electrician or experienced installer familiar with lead-acid systems. When building a bank, use batteries of the same type, age and state of charge, and fuse and cable correctly in line with BS 7671. A qualified or MCS-accredited installer should handle solar PV work. Even though this is a sealed AGM battery, adequate ventilation in enclosed compartments is still recommended as a precaution.
